Based at Panorama Mountain Village in British Columbia’s Kootenay Zone, the Windermere Valley Ski Club (WVSC) is one of Canada’s most accomplished alpine ski racing clubs. With roots in the Columbia Valley dating back to the early 1960s, our club has grown into a vibrant community that draws athletes from across the Valley and beyond. We pair a culture of excellence with a proud history of achievement, all while fostering a welcoming, supportive environment for every member.

Over the decades, WVSC has produced an impressive roster of alumni — from provincial and national team members to World Cup champions and Olympians. Today, we are especially proud to cheer on two of our own, Amelia Smart and Courtney Hoffos, as they represent Canada on the 2025-26 Canadian Ski Teams. As a registered BC Alpine club and a recognized Multi-Sport Club under Alpine Canada Alpin’s Long-Term Athlete Development (LTAD) model, we offer a comprehensive year-round program. In the off-season, athletes explore a variety of sports that build skills, agility, fitness, and team camaraderie. From hikes and bike rides to river floats and team sports, our summer activities often welcome parents, guardians, and siblings too.
